In this episode of the podcast, learn from the expertise of Thomas Martens, a Microsoft Data Platform MVP and Solution Architect at Munich Re. Join us as he explores the role of a Power BI Sherpa in driving a data culture and overcoming challenges in organizations. With 25 years of experience delivering Business Intelligence, Data Warehousing, and Analytics solutions, Tom shares his insights on using Power BI to tackle analytical challenges and apply analytical methods to small and large amounts of data. In this episode, Tom discusses the importance of Power BI in fostering a data culture, the challenges faced in large-scale analytics implementation, and his thoughts on the future of Power BI. Don't miss this opportunity to hear from a seasoned expert on the topic of Power BI and its impact on organizations.
Thomas "Tom" Martens has been awarded as an MSFT Data Platform MVP and works as Solution Architect at Munich Re (www.munichre.com). Tom is a regular speaker at international conferences and user meetings. Tom is the co-author of the book "Pro DAX with Power BI." When he is not working, Tom enjoys cycling and taking pictures. He also loves to blog and is passionate about helping others level up in the Power Bi space. Tom is an expert when it comes to creating complex solutions and architecting applications for large organizations.
